## Limits and Quotas: Image Slimming (Trimline)

Trimline strips debug symbols, locale files, and unused layers from container images before they reach the Bramblewick registry. To keep the slimming workers from starving other jobs, we enforce per-image and per-tenant limits. Exceeding a limit fails the build with a quota error rather than producing a partially slimmed image. Maintainers should bump these cautiously and note changes in the changelog. The enforced values are listed below.

tuning constants:
RATE_LIMITS = {
    "zorael": 10,
    "oliix": 1,
    "holix": 2,
    "quenix": 10,
}

The SproutClock scheduler reads all runtime settings from its .env file. Watering intervals, zone counts, and the moisture sensor poll rate are documented in the defaults table below. For the weekly sync, note that staging now mirrors production config except for one entry: the controller relay credential, which is set on this line:

env line for yafof-kajof: RELAY_SECRET20=0e1bd1779797bb35b136

☐ Contractor first week — Set up access for the fitout contractor from Hollen & Pryce, who'll be on site at the Darnley Street office all week. They'll arrive around 08:00 each day, so have the visitor log ready and a parking permit in the top drawer. No permanent badge for contractors — they get the temporary blue fob, which needs collecting back every evening before they leave. The fob cabinet behind the reception desk opens with the code noted below.

staff pass of baweg-bawep = bdg-AIU-1